Your information will be used in accordance with ourPrivacy Notice.A sick paedophile battered by vigilantes is an ex-hotel worker who stole deposits for wedding and funeral functions. Matthew Atkinson set up a SnapChat profile using a photo of a former work colleague to ‘catfish’ young boys online. When she reported it to the police, officers raided his home and discovered a twisted collection of child rape photos. READ MORE:Paedophile attacked by vigilantes Liverpool Crown Court heard Atkinson has since been attacked by a group of men who “rampaged” through and smashed up his flat. He was spared jail after a judge said he wanted him to take a course to make sure he didn’t progress to even more serious offences. The ECHO can now reveal that Atkinson, 36, formerly of Seaforth, is also a lowlife thief who once targeted a 92-year-old woman. And when working at the Holiday Inn Express in Hoylake, he helped himself to £13,600 in wedding party and even funeral deposits.
